Запись массива в консоль — обычная задача при разработке JavaScript. Это позволяет вам проверять и отлаживать содержимое массива во время выполнения. В этой статье блога мы рассмотрим различные методы регистрации массива на консоли с примерами кода. К концу этой статьи вы получите полное представление о том, как эффективно регистрировать данные массива для целей отладки.
Методы регистрации массива в консоли:
- Использование console.log():
Самый простой и понятный метод — использовать функциюconsole.log(), которая отображает массив в виде форматированной строки в консоли.
const myArray = [1, 2, 3, 4, 5];
console.log(myArray);
- Использование JSON.stringify():
МетодJSON.stringify()преобразует массив в строковое представление JSON и записывает его в консоль.
const myArray = [1, 2, 3, 4, 5];
console.log(JSON.stringify(myArray));
- Использование console.table():
Методconsole.table()отображает массив в виде таблицы в консоли, что особенно полезно для массивов со сложными объектами.
const myArray = [{ id: 1, name: 'John' }, { id: 2, name: 'Jane' }];
console.table(myArray);
- Использование цикла.
Вы можете перебирать элементы массива с помощью цикла и регистрировать каждый элемент индивидуально.
const myArray = [1, 2, 3, 4, 5];
for (let i = 0; i < myArray.length; i++) {
console.log(myArray[i]);
}
- Использование оператора распространения.
Оператор распространения позволяет расширять элементы массива и регистрировать их по отдельности.
const myArray = [1, 2, 3, 4, 5];
console.log(...myArray);
Запись массивов в консоль — это важный метод отладки и понимания потока данных в ваших приложениях JavaScript. В этой статье мы рассмотрели несколько методов, в том числе console.log(), JSON.stringify(), console.table(), использование цикла и оператора расширения. В зависимости от ваших конкретных потребностей в отладке и сложности вашего массива вы можете выбрать наиболее подходящий метод.
Эффективно регистрируя данные массива, вы можете получить представление о структуре массива, выявить проблемы и проверить правильность своего кода. Удачной отладки!